Transaction 8681436e2b2d42c66bd8eab4a53347d0c24482e38ac11eebd7760965efe950e9
1 Input
1 Output
-
8681436e2b2d42c66bd8eab4a53347d0c24482e38ac11eebd7760965efe950e9:0
- value
- 1304032
- script pubkey
- OP_0 OP_PUSHBYTES_20 55abaacbefb0a5cefd203aca5e30b72b43021523
- address
- bc1q2k464jl0kzjualfq8t99uv9h9dpsy9fr43prmq